Wow, tonight was pretty amazing. Not what I was expecting or even really praying for, but God was present and moving more than I have ever really seen amongst this group.

It was the FUEL music team retreat that Brendan had organized to kick-off the year and get the team excited and prepared both musically and spiritually. First Instinct had travelled down from Port Macquarie for the week to play in schools and for our big gig at FUEL Friday Night (which seemed to go off… 60% of people hadn’t been to Fuel before, by some reports). But the band had been asked to stay an extra day and help out the music team by providing some encouragement, training and insight. They did a great job of challenging them to be real worshippers – I loved hearing their perspective, passion and heart for worship that was so needed to really focus the team. They were brilliant. But what happened during tonight’s session I don’t think was planned by anyone, God just took over as we began to worship him. Now that I think of it, honest worship seemed to be the key to opening us up to the spirit.

The session began with everyone getting 15 minutes to write a song, just the words. So everyone went off, many feeling that they weren’t really getting anything, but asking God for inspiration. I came in a few minutes late, but decided to sit down and attempt it to. Surprisingly, as I sat down to think honestly about how I was feeling with God, a Bible verse and then words started coming out.

We all re-gathered and began sharing what we’d written. Some were nothing short of amazing! Alex’s, Dan’s and Spike’s were particularly powerful and creative. Many also spoke of honest wrestles with God. I think that really started to open people up as they became vulnerable with each other. Then we sang a worship song, ‘Your Love Oh Lord’ which led into prayer. After a few people prayed, Aaron began to speak out what God was putting on his heart: that he really saw me as someone who was standing up in a crowd, that God’s really doing something in me, and to stay ‘soft’. Sam also followed with a similar reiteration, that God has his hand on me and that despite not often being in the limelight, I’m to keep going, press on, and share what’s within me. The obedience of those two really kick-started people’s openness and honesty. Brendan then explained their prophetic encouragement and challenged anyone else to share what God might be saying through them. Others then began speaking into each others lives – everyone sharing at least something, if not 5 or 10 things! 2 hours went by as barely any silence was heard. People were deeply touched, some moved to tears and things were honestly expressed. Thanks, appreciation, apology, encouragement, vision and insight.

When we finally brought it to a close (we had to almost force a finish) we sang ‘Consuming Fire’ which just seemed to launch everyone into worship… many standing with hands raised and beginning to worship freely and passionately. Then we prayed for the 4 guys from First Instinct, laying hands on them as a team and thanking God for their work this week.

As we finished, many seemed deeply moved and touched. The Holy Spirit had really been active and doing some great work within our young people. More than I had ever seen before in this setting. But it was like prayer on fire… the kind of thing I’ve been praying for for years, and trying to initiate, but finally tonight as the band were bold enough to initiate, and as Brendan brilliantly gave permission for it, the Spirit did his best work and releasing honesty, humility, vulnerability, courage, insight and deep encouragement into everyone. I don’t think we’ll forget tonight for a while.
